Dense fog is a common and hazardous winter phenomenon across northern India, frequently reducing visibility to less than 50 meters. This persistent issue leads to the disruption of thousands of flights each year, impacting travel plans for many.
IndiGo has issued an advisory warning that evening flights at Chandigarh airport may be affected by dense fog setting in later today. In response to these conditions, several flights scheduled for later in the day have been canceled in advance to help minimize passenger wait times at the airport.
The low-cost carrier acknowledges the potential disruption to travelers' plans and expresses appreciation for understanding. Their teams are actively monitoring the evolving weather situation and are available to provide assistance to customers at all touchpoints throughout the travel process.
